
From the Organizer
The Black Squirrel is a great race for any age and ability on a flat and fast course on Lake Manawa. The race starts and ends at Lake Manawa Beach. The Swim course is a clockwise course straight out from the beach and back. The Bike Course consists of two complete clockwise loops of the lake. The Run Course exits the transition area and uses portions of the paved trail and adjacent streets. All participants registered by April 12th will receive a finisher medal! Awards for the Top 3 overall males and females ages 15 and above. Top 3 individuals in each 5 year Age Group on both male and females. Awards also for the top 3 relay teams. Top overall award for Aquabike male and female.
